Seo Bong-soo (Korean: 서봉수; born February 1, 1953) is a professional Go player.
During their career, Seo and Cho played against each other in more than 350 official games, which is a world record.
He was a part of the "Gang of Four"[2] of Korean Go in 1990s, the rest being Cho Hunhyun, Lee Chang-ho, and Yoo Changhyuk.
